Transaction 01a2b226f308b7ca34b15ee4e40a842ec2e46578ab8b801b5972a90a0285588f

28 Input
1 Outputs
  • 01a2b226f308b7ca34b15ee4e40a842ec2e46578ab8b801b5972a90a0285588f:0
  • value  5151549
    address  13CrikDcgzQERrpz3yspey7QGKjgR4FTN7